The Southwest Mandarin strides across 9 provinces and regions including all the Sichuan Yunnan Guizhou provinces and some areas in Hubei Hunan provinces. The number of people who speak The Southwest Mandarin is about 250 million, which is one fifth of the whole Chinese population. The Southwest Mandarin has the largest distributing area and the largest population of all the Chinese dialects. In general, The Southwest Mandarin is believed to be the most coherent. It is also said to be a very very easy dialect and has no characteristic.But in fact, every language or dialect has its specialties if it exists in the world. Because of the continual migrants from Jiangxi> Hubeu Hunan province to the southwest areas in Ming and Qing Dynasty, and because of the complicated language environment caused by some nationalities who use The Southwest Mandarin as the common communication language in the southwest areas, and because of the undisciplinary phonetic changes in it, the internal sounds in The Southwest Mandarin is not consistent.The thesis gives a systematical description and synthetical analysis about the initial the final the tone of The Southwest Mandarin from the diachronic and synchronic angle on the basis of prolific data. The thesis has unveiled the direction of the diachronic phonetic changes and the consistency and conflict of The Southwest Mandarin.The thesis has summarized the phonetic system of The Southwest Mandarin. The thesis has tried to give an explanation to the reasons of phonetic changes.
